kurtosis.default <-
    function (x, na.rm = FALSE, method = c("excess", "moment", "fisher"), ...)
{
    # A function implemented by Diethelm Wuertz

    # Description:
    #   Returns the value of the kurtosis of a distribution function.

    # Details:
    #   Missing values can be handled.

    # FUNCTION:

    # Method:
    method = match.arg(method)

    stopifnot(NCOL(x) == 1)

    # Warnings:
    if (!is.numeric(x) && !is.complex(x) && !is.logical(x)) {
        warning("argument is not numeric or logical: returning NA")
        return(as.numeric(NA))}

    # Remove NAs:
    if (na.rm) x = x[!is.na(x)]

    # Kurtosis:
    n = length(x)
    if (is.integer(x)) x = as.numeric(x)
    if (method == "excess") {
        kurtosis = sum((x-mean(x))^4/as.numeric(var(x))^2)/length(x) - 3
    }
    if (method == "moment") {
        kurtosis = sum((x-mean(x))^4/as.numeric(var(x))^2)/length(x)
    }
    if (method == "fisher") {
        kurtosis = ((n+1)*(n-1)*((sum(x^4)/n)/(sum(x^2)/n)^2 -
            (3*(n-1))/(n+1)))/((n-2)*(n-3))
    }

    # Add Control Attribute:
    attr(kurtosis, "method") <- method

    # Return Value:
    kurtosis
}
